Regulation A vs Rule D

When navigating the complex world of private funding, understanding the distinctions between Rule A and Rule D is paramount. Rule A, also known as a mini-IPO, permits companies to raise capital publicly in limited amounts, offering shares to investors at large. In contrast, Rule D governs private placements, allowing companies to offer securities exclusively to a select group of accredited investors, individuals meeting specific financial criteria. Both pathways present unique advantages and challenges, necessitating a careful evaluation based on a company's capital objectives.

  • Regulation A often involves stricter reporting requirements and public disclosure obligations compared to Rule D.
  • Securities Regulation D transactions typically offer more flexibility and confidentiality, allowing companies to raise funds with less regulatory scrutiny.

Ultimately, the optimal choice between Regulation A and Rule D depends on a company's individual needs, involving a thorough analysis of factors such as capital requirements, investor profile, and regulatory compliance preferences.

Series 7 Regulations Cheat Sheet

When navigating the complex world of securities offerings , understanding the nuances of Regulation D is crucial. Particularly, distinguishing between Rule 506(b) and Rule 506(c) can be a headache . These regulations outline distinct pathways for companies to raise capital from accredited investors.

Rule 506(b) allows companies to offer and sell securities privately without registration with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). However, it imposes restrictions on advertising and general solicitation. Under this section, companies can raise funds from an unlimited number of accredited investors, but they must conduct reasonable due diligence to verify investor accreditation.

In contrast, Rule 506(c) permits more flexibility regarding promotion and allows for broader use of general solicitation. This provision also requires companies to take steps to verify that all investors are accredited and to file a Form D with the SEC within 15 days after the first sale of securities.
